Our Mission Statement
WGTN-TV3 Community Television is an entrepreneurial municipal corporation formed to facilitate, encourage and promote student and community involvement in the production of locally originated television for the City of Worthington, Independent School District 518 and Minnesota West Community and Technical College

Joint. Powers Board Goals
Educate students about the power of communication and teach them how to use media to bring about constructive changes in our society.
Develop constructive participation of citizens in government; encouraging residents to become fully involved in the democratic life of our community.
Continuous Expansion and improvement in the amount of locally produced programming

WGTN-TV3 works for local governments:
Channeling direct and personal input from constituents to elected officials
Developing interactive processes to facilitate responsive communication
Using media to bring constituents together with those who have political responsibilities
Promoting understanding of the workings of local governments


WGTN-TV3 works for Public Access
Helping individuals and organizations to identify and articulate their own issues, build local community coalitions and connect with national organizations to better our society.
Offering regular, hands-on television production training
Recruiting and supervising volunteers to crew major community productions
Producing community programs about matters of public interest and concern
Incorporating the diversity of our communities into our access program; inviting participants of all ages, ethnic and socio-economic backgrounds


WGTN-TV3 works for schools:
Supporting and encouraging uses of cable for education and administration of school programs
Promoting school programs with text announcements and video coverage
Regularly contacting school officials to preschedule upcoming events
Bringing special production training to students and teachers in local schools
Providing production gear for educational uses by teachers and students
Airing Programs produced by Student (Trojan News )
Providing Emergency Messages with regard to Weather-related school closings.


WGTN-TV3 works for community organizations:
Reaching out, encouraging and assisting with productions of local nonprofits, and building cross-organizational networks which help groups seek common goals
Promoting nonprofit programs with text messages and video public service announcements on community access channels
Offering special production workshops to meet schedules of nonprofit groups


WGTN –TV3 for local businesses:
Providing advertising opportunities for cable TV exposure
Promoting local economic development
Recognizing community service efforts of local businesses
